    I'm not usually a huge donut person, but 9th and Hennepin won me over. We caught the food truck at Chuck's Hop Shop on a sunny Saturday afternoon and ordered all four donuts on the rotating menu: a chocolate cake donut with coffee glaze, a brioche filled with Santa Rosa plum jam and vanilla bean, an apple & fig fritter with cinnamon-orange glaze, and a buttermilk whole wheat donut topped with honey glaze. Each one was made fresh to order by the owner, Justin, and served hot -- which I think made all the difference. The brioche and buttermilk donuts were my favorites, but honestly, every donut had great flavor and wasn't overly sweet. If you spot this truck, don't hesitate -- grab them all and thank yourself later!

    Hot fresh donuts from a ghost kitchen window in Delridge on Sunday morning. Very easy online ordering - we ordered in advance for a 15 minute window. We were early and they made our donuts as soon as we arrived, so there was a very short wait. I loved my gluten free poppyseed cake donut with an apricot glaze - it was light, fluffy, and with a perfect balance of delicate crunch and tender chewiness. The best gluten free baked goods are ones that are entirely delicious of their own accord and this donut met the bill. I did not have the remaining three donuts - the french cruller with cinnamon sugar, the blackberry filled brioche donut with the urfa biber glaze, and the Rainier cherry fritter with a white chocolate glaze - but the donut-devouring team that I travel with made very short work of them and pronounced them excellent. Cherry hand pie was also delicious according to the team. Menu changes weekly and they may not always have a gluten free option? I would generally recommend eating these hot - because texture and temperature were fantastic - and conveniently there is a picnic table in front of the ghost kitchen on the sidewalk.

    Mighty-O Donuts seems to be one of the few vegan donut shops that actually tries to make yeast…read moredonuts - most places are cake only. We decided to drop by after eating lunch in the area for a sweet treat afterwards, then ended up picking up a whole dozen... Some notes for a couple that I tried: Maple Bar ($4.99) - Hmm.. Not that fluffy or light. Instead or being airy, it's more dense and has a kind of springy chew. The glaze is sweet and gives off a heavy maple fragrance, an indication they use real maple syrup in the glaze. Maple bars from other places are usually disgustingly sweet with basically no maple flavor - this one is sweet but more well balanced. I think the texture is definitely different from a typical yeast donut. I wonder if it's just because it more difficult to make vegan yeast donuts vs cake donuts? It's a different type of yeast donut, but still very good. (4/5) Chocolate Peanut Butter ($4.45) - Good peanut butter flavor in both the topping and glaze. I think the donut base is also peanut butter but it could be contamination from the glaze. The base isn't very sweet and is kind of almost savory in flavor. The donut is dense but not crumbly and instead very moist. Not really crusty, so not too much textural difference. I think it's baked rather than fried. Still very sweet. (4/5) Devils Playground ($4.45) - The donut base is dense with rich chocolate flavor, and coated with a chocolate ganache of just the right thickness. I hate it when donuts just have a smear of topping to make the donut look attractive, but does barely anything flavor wise. This one, on the other hand, is richly flavored. (4/5) Chocolate Raspberry ($3.65) - This is my favorite, same chocolate cake donut base as above but with bright berry notes and specks of seeds. The tangy berries do wonders to temper down some of the sweetness. (5/5) French Toast ($3.65) - My least favorite by far. Covered with peanuts (which is fine), but the cake donut base or perhaps the glaze tastes heavily earthy, like an overload of cinnamon and nutmeg. (2/5) People who expect the exact same texture as a non-vegan donut, both the cake and yeast types, will probably be disappointed. If I just think of these donuts as their own thing, they're actually quite good. There's another donut shop that I prefer down the street, but Mighty-O Donuts certainly isn't a bad choice for a sweet treat.
